For those that didn't read through, I find this the most revealing: "Retorio’s AI was trained using videos of more than 12,000 people of different ages, gender and ethnic backgrounds, according to the company. An additional 2,500 people rated how they perceived them in terms of the personality dimensions based on the Big Five model. According to the the start-up the AI‘s assessments have an accuracy of 90 percent compared to those of a group of human observers."
So what you now have is an automated processes to reproduce the biases of 2500 people. You can get your biased judgements so much quicker now! It's an efficient prejudice machine.
